The day-to-day management of aircraft line and AOG maintenance inputs and projects. To ensure the certification of all maintenance inputs are in accordance with the current certification privileges as detailed in the organisations MOE.

Accountability

Ensure that all maintenance is carried out to the highest standard and all regulatory and company standards are met. Maintain the utmost safety and quality standards in performance of the certification of all line and AOG maintenance support events in accordance with the current company approvals and licensed certification privileges. Acts as the face of the company in respect to the aircraft owner and/or representative, and endeavour to positively satisfy the customer to the best of his/her and/or ITJC’s support capabilities.

Main Responsibilities and Duties

  • To remain fully prepared and able to travel at short notice, to ensure The Jet Centre delivers the very highest level of response on a consistent basis, to its demanding customer base.
  • Whilst on deployment, maintain the very highest standards of communication to both the customer and ITJC.
  • Ensure that all work undertaken, as instructed, remains within the capabilities of Inflite MOE and subject aircraft's associated state of registry.
  • Always display themselves in company uniform and maintain the very highest standards of appearance.
  • Solely responsible for the “perceived” ownership, equipping, stock control and replenishment of the AOG Response vehicle.
  • Solely responsible for the company vehicle appearance to ensure it always depicts the very highest level of customer perception.
  • When not deployed on any AOG activity, form part of maintenance staff and revert to being responsible to The Head of Maintenance, whilst remaining in an ever ready and standby state.
  • Compliance with company Procedures and in particular - Health, Quality and Safety policies.
  • Ensuring compliance with the company Safety system in respect of actively advocating, promoting & implementing safety policy.

Qualifications

  • Highly organized and able to prioritise work in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proven ability to provide effective management of resources.
  • Strong leadership skills.
  • Advanced level of written and oral communication skills with excellent interpersonal skills.
  • Recognised Apprenticeship.
  • To remain current on all required and necessary types of aircraft.
  • Full unrestricted ‘B1’ or ’B2’ license (B2 engineers are required to have electrical privileges).
  • Engine ground run approval.
